CCTV shows Ghetts driving on the wrong side of the road before killing a student in a hit-and-run while speeding and over the drink-drive limit.
The award-winning rapper, whose real name is Justin Clarke-Samuel, failed to stop after his BMW hit Nepalese national Yubin Tamang, 20, in north-east London.
The grime artist, 41, admitted causing death by dangerous driving and dangerous driving. He has been jailed for 12 years and disqualified from driving for 17 years.
Judge Mark Lucraft KC said the footage showed a “quite appalling litany of incidents” leading up to the fatal collision, which was “simply shocking”.
Footage showed Clarke-Samuel driving at speed and failing to stop at several red traffic lights, the court was told.
He repeatedly veered onto the wrong side of the road, mounted the curb, and collided with a motorcyclist and a Mercedes.
